h2. G.702 "Digital Hierarchy Bit Rates"
4
5
* describes the hierarchy of 64k/2048k/8448k/34368k/139264k and their T1 counterparts
6
7
h2. G.703 "Physical/electrical characteristics of hierarchical digital interface"
8
9
Section 11 describes the "E12" interface at 2048 kbit/s
10
11
* Nominal bit rate: 2048 kbit/s
12
* Bit rate accuracy: +/-50 ppm (+/-102.4 bit/s)
13
* Code: High density bipolar of order 3 (HDB3) (a description of this code can be found in Annex A)
14
* Overvoltage protection requirements: refer to [ITU-T K.20]
15
16
The RJ45 / twisted pair interface uses 120 ohms differential/symmetric signaling with a nominal peak voltage of 3V and a nominal space voltage of 0V

h2. G.704 "Synchronous frame structures used at 1544, 6312, 2048, 8448 and 44 736 kbit/s hierarchical levels"
19
20
Section 2.3 specifies the basic frame structure at 2048 kbit/s
21
22
* the basic frame consists of 256 bits, numbered 1 to 256
23
* the frame repetition rate is 8000 Hz
24
* bits 1..8 of the frame have special significance, they contain the frame alignment signal (FAS) and the S-bits
25
* an optional CRC-4 mechanism can be used in bit 1 of the frame, using so-called CRC-4 multiframes composed of 16 frames

h2. HDLC
32
33
In the signaling timeslots (typically 64k slots, sometimes 16k sub-slots), HDLC is used for framing.  It delimits the start and end of the octet and frame boundaries within the bitstream of the (sub)slot.
